What is Secondary Glazing?

Secondary glazing is the installation of an extra window layer on the inside or beyond existing windows without requiring to replace the whole window system. This creates an insulating barrier, lowering heat loss, noise ingress, and condensation. Plastic Secondary Glazing Plastic Options glazing is frequently chosen for its light-weight homes and ease of installation.

Advantages of Plastic Secondary Glazing

  1. Cost-efficient: Compared to traditional glass options, plastic is frequently more affordable, making it an excellent choice for budget-conscious homeowners.

  2. Light-weight: Plastic materials are generally lighter than glass, that makes them much easier to manage and install.

  3. Flexibility: Plastics can be customized in terms of clearness, density, and color, permitting visual flexibility.

  4. Enhanced Insulation: Certain types of plastics offer exceptional insulation, adding to energy savings in time.

  5. Safety: Plastic materials are less most likely to shatter compared to glass, especially useful for homes with kids or pets.

Things to Consider Before Installation

  • Space Size: Measure the existing window frames properly to make sure the plastic sheet fits completely.

  • Climate Zone: Different materials carry out much better in particular climates, so select accordingly based upon local weather.

  • Visual Preferences: Consider the transparency and visual appeal of the plastic selected, especially for locations visible from the street.

  • Building regulations: Always examine any local building regulations or guidelines concerning secondary glazing to make sure compliance.

  • Professional Help: Depending on the intricacy of the installation, talk to professionals if necessary.

FAQ

Q1: How much does secondary glazing cost?A1: The cost of Secondary Glazing Traditional Design glazing can differ widely based upon the product, size, and installation intricacy. Typically, it can vary from ₤ 20 to ₤ 75 per square foot. Q2: Does secondary glazing actually lower noise?A2: Yes, secondary glazing can significantly minimize noise seepage, especially when utilizing materials with great insulation properties, like polycarbonate. Q3: How do I tidy plastic secondary glazing?A3: Use a mild soap and water service with a soft cloth. Beware when cleaning up to

avoid scratching the surface of the plastic. Q4: Is
secondary glazing an eco-friendly option?A4: Yes, secondary glazing helps improve energy efficiency in homes, resulting in lower energy usage and less greenhouse gas emissions with time. Q5: Can I install secondary glazing myself?A5: If you have DIY abilities and follow appropriate guidelines, you can install secondary glazing yourself. However, intricate setups may be best managed by professionals.
